Shchuch’ye
Shchuch’ye is a locality in Murmansk Oblast, Northwestern Russia. Shchuch’ye is situated nearby to the locality Yekostrovo, as well as near the village Khibiny.Places in the Area

Khibiny, also known as Khibino, is the rural locality in Apatity municipality of Murmansk Oblast, Russia. The village is located beyond the Arctic Circle, on the Kola Peninsula. Khibiny is situated 4½ km north of Shchuch’ye.
